A Microgenetic/Cross-Sectional Study of Matrix Completion: Comparing Short-Term and Long-Term Change.
Siegler, Robert S.; Svetina, Matija
Child Development, v73 n3 p793-809 May-Jun 2002
This study examined 6- to 8-year-old Slovenian children's acquisition of matrix completion proficiency and compared microgenetic and age-related changes on the task. Microgenetic analyses indicated that: variability of children's errors increased before they discovered the correct strategy, the correct strategy became dominant shortly after initial use, improvements in matrix completion performance generalized to conservation, and that amount of learning correlated positively with IQ.
